As our first trip abroad with our 18 month old son, we couldn't have asked for a better hotel. The staff are fantastic and very welcoming especially with the children. The choice of food at breakfast and dinner is amazing - well cooked and something for everyone. The standard of food is very high and we had delicious meals every day. The pools are lovely with a baby pool for the little ones. We stayed out of season, just before the kids club was open but the room looked lovely with lots of toys and activities, we will try to go back next time when he can join in with this. The rooms are pretty basic but comfortable and clean, the only problem we had were the balconies did not feel particularly safe for our boy and the door to the balcony was not very secure. The location is great, near to the town, beach, public transport and days out. There is a walk up/down a hill and some steps to get to the beach and back but it's not as traumatic as some make it sound! We had such a good time we have booked to go back again this year and can't wait, would recommend it to anyone because for the price it can't be beaten on quality and value.

We booked this holiday only a week before going and have not been to this resort area before. The hotel is at the top of "cardiac hill" and it is hard going to try to walk all the way up from the beach without a rest but not too bad from the main road and bars. The hotel staff were very good and friendly. Food was good and plentiful with lots of choice, the only problem in this area being the queues for tea and coffee in the mornings. The rooms are very dated and the walls were very thin making it very noisy at times. Our mattresses were also feeling their age and the springs were felt through the thin padding, however we did see a pile of new mattresses in the garage under the hotel so it looks like they are replacing some of them. Having said that, the hotel was very very clean and room service was exemplary, the maids very efficient and clean towels whenever you need them also clean sheets almost every day. Plentiful hot water from the shower/bath and a few toiletries free as well. The staff seem to be making alot of effort for the guests so that the other things didn't seem to matter so much. We were well fed and the heating was good, and we felt that we had definately had value for our money, except that drinks were quite expensive in the hotel but they had three happy hours each week. Entertainment was average but they did make an effort. Bars around the hotel were alot cheaper. The hotel is situated a short walk from the marina which is well worth a visit and the resort itself is lovely and well situated for visiting other areas. One last note - if you want to avoid excess baggage charges on the flight home add at least 3kg to the weight given on the scales at the hotel. We were told by the thomson rep that if we weighted our cases then we could fill them with our drinks allowances up to the full allowances. We only had 2.5kg spare capacity left between us so did not put anything extra in our luggage but still got stung at the airport for being over weight. so watch out even if you don't take anything extra back ( we didn't buy anything and used up alot of toiletries) - on the way out no comment was made or extra charges levied but on the way back the scales at Malaga weigh heavier than those at the hotel or those at home airport. It therefore cost us 45 euros so watch out!

I can’t believe the negative comments read here on hotel Bali. While I would accept that the rooms in block 2 could use a refurb, the rooms where cleaned daily and towels replaced. While basic the bathroom had endless hot water at a pressure often lacking in some hotels. We woke up went to breakfast, returned to room to fall back into bed so any room short comings was no big issue. Food always hot and plentiful never had to queue for table, always 2 soups on plus other starters, if any food failing it would be lack of variety in other starters. Although chips where always there, there was always another option be it, pasta, rice of potatoes done some other way. Never had any trouble getting a lounger or brolly at either pool area (Adult and kids pool at either side of block 2), the food from pool bars was only adequate but you are only 5 mins from a dozen excellent places to have lunch time snack or meal. Youngest children loved kids club, the evening entertainment was a mix of in house and bought in shows these on the whole where of good quality and the in house team where certainly the hardest working of any I have seen in my 30 years of visiting the Costa’s.
